Meth Lab Component Found On Edge Of Roadway

   Local authorities called for cleanup and disposal of a component of a methamphetamine lab last week, after it was discarded on the edge of a Summertown roadway.

   Deputies with the Lawrence County Sheriff’s Department report the item was located on the edge of North Brace Road. The item, a bottle with tubing attached, reportedly contained a chemical mixture that had leaked onto the roadway.

   Authorities confirmed that the object was a homemade gas generator, used in the manufacture of meth. There appeared to be no clue, however, as to the identity of the person who had discarded the device.

   Deputies made contact with the county’s contracted HazMat cleanup team and the proper cleanup and disposal measures were initiated.
